Abstract

Based on Fresnel–Kirchhoff diffraction theory, the effect of high order nonlinearities and saturable Kerr media in Z-scan experiments are theoretically investigated. Analytical expressions were obtained for the Z-scan curve, which can be strongly affected by the pump intensity. Moreover, empirical relationships were found to describe the intensity dependence of the peak-valley distance and the transmittance difference, allowing an accurate determination of parameters such as high-order nonlinearities, the saturation intensity and the confocal parameter.
